1
0
Fork 0
mirror of https://github.com/rails/rails.git synced 2022-11-09 12:12:34 -05:00
Commit graph

15 commits

Author SHA1 Message Date
Rafael Mendonça França
454bc1deab Remove github gems from the master bug report templates
All gems are released now so we don't need to ask the github repository
for these gems anymore.
2016-02-18 15:35:45 -02:00
claudiob
9ddd1c4451 Fix: make Travis CI happy about guides again
Tests on Rails [are currently failing](https://travis-ci.org/rails/rails/jobs/78255666).

The reason is the dependency of Rails master from gems that are currently on
GitHub (not on RubyGems) and should be explicitly referenced in the Guides
test files.
2015-09-01 10:00:06 -07:00
Aaron Patterson
7354ef146e argh!!! 2015-08-20 13:55:48 -07:00
yuuji.yaginuma
fec638cf1a use plain option instead of deprecated text option
this will silence deprecation warnings
2015-07-18 17:37:34 +09:00
akihiro17
b07483490f Output an error message and raise an error if bundler 1.10.x is not installed when reporting bugs 2015-06-06 23:09:46 +09:00
Roque Pinel
89550bc1a0 Add the bug report templates to the Travis CI build
The bug report templates are now executed from the `ci/travis.rb` when
`GEM` contains `guides`.

I started by creating a `test` task in `guides/Rakefile` to handle this,
but since inline `gemfile` must not be executed with `bundle exec`, that
rake task would not be consistent with others. So I went back by
executing them directly from `Build`.

Use inline Gemfile dependency when reporting gem bugs
2015-06-05 15:29:48 -05:00
Roque Pinel
ebd806cf4b Use inline Gemfile dependency when reporting bugs
With Bundler `1.10.3`, it is possible to list the gems inline without the
need to create a `Gemfile` if none is found in the current directory.
2015-06-03 22:02:25 -05:00
Rafael Mendonça França
86637391db Remove rack and i18n master from bug report tempaltes [ci skip] 2014-12-19 15:12:31 -02:00
Benjamin Fleischer
db5f1a46f2 secret_token is now saved in Rails.application.secrets.secret_token
- `secrets.secret_token` is now used in all places `config.secret_token` was
  - `secrets.secret_token`, when not present in `config/secrets.yml`,
    now falls back to the value of `config.secret_token`
  - when `secrets.secret_token` is set, it over-writes
    `config.secret_token` so they are the same (for backwards-compatibility)
  - Update docs to reference app.secrets in all places
    - Remove references to `config.secret_token`, `config.secret_key_base`
- Warn that missing secret_key_base is deprecated
- Add tests for secret_token, key_generator, and message_verifier
  - the legacy key generator is used with the message verifier when
    secrets.secret_key_base is blank and secret_token is set
  - app.key_generator raises when neither secrets.secret_key_base nor
    secret_token are set
  - app.env_config    raises when neither secrets.secret_key_base nor
    secret_token are set
- Add changelog

Run focused tests via
ruby -w -Itest test/application/configuration_test.rb -n '/secret_|key_/'
2014-11-02 21:21:09 -06:00
yuuji.yaginuma
ea88b8e8c3 [ci skip]Add i18n master to the Gemfile 2014-07-24 17:08:11 +09:00
Abdelkader Boudih
d966ee0eca [Bug report templates] Added rack master to the Gemfile 2014-07-12 10:36:57 +00:00
Abdelkader Boudih
f367f2e50e Add arel to the controller template 2014-07-03 19:35:53 +00:00
Roman Kushnir
299fe844dd Include URL helpers in TestController in bug report templates
[ci skip]

Fixes #12848.
2013-11-11 21:28:26 +02:00
laurocaetano
d48222d22e remove warnings on ruby trunk 2013-11-01 18:15:53 -02:00
Paul Nikitochkin
9d9254f5e0 Added bug report template for ActionController
[ci skip]
2013-08-21 23:26:20 +03:00